Restoring a Zenith 11S474

I picked up this old Zenith 11S474 a couple days ago. It needs some TLC, see the picture of the top finish. I'd like to keep as much of the original finish as possible, the top is the only surface that is damaged like this. The wood is OK, the finish just peeled away. What product should I use?

Where can I source grille cloth? Are there reproductions of those little push buttons available? Looking at pictures of other 11S474 consoles, it seems like mine is missing the Wavemagnet. What say you experts?

I've also read that the 6X5 rectifiers are problematic in these. Any of you try a solid state rectifier mod?

Guidance on the resto is much appreciated, I don't know much about antique radios.
